Direct conversion of benzene to phenol over zeolite catalysts using N2O

Universität Rostock, 2017

https://doi.org/10.18453/rosdok_id00002351

Abstract: Gas phase hydroxylation of benzene to phenol in one step is an attractive option. The zeolite catalysts were used for the direct synthesis of phenol and the reaction conditions have been optimized for improving the yield of phenol. To develop novel catalyst compositions metal-doped zeolite catalysts were applied for initial catalyst screening tests. All metals (1 wt% each) belonging to 3d series (i.e. starting from Sc to Zn) and Pd, Ru were impregnated separately onto the ZSM-5 support and tested. Twelve different monometallic catalysts were investigated.
